Five randomized trials that included 16,117 patients assigned to P2Y<sub>12<\/sub> inhibitor or aspirin monotherapy after PCI and completion of the recommended DAPT regimen were included.<\/p>\n<p>The researchers found that at a median follow-up of 1,351 days, P2Y<sub>12<\/sub> inhibitor monotherapy was associated with a lower risk for MACCE versus aspirin monotherapy (one-stage analysis: hazard ratio, 0.77; multivariable one-stage analysis: adjusted hazard ratio, 0.77; two-stage analysis: hazard ratio, 0.77), yielding a number needed to treat to benefit of 45.5. There was no significant difference seen in major bleeding. Compared with those assigned to aspirin, patients assigned to a P2Y<sub>12<\/sub> inhibitor had a lower net composite of adverse cardiac and cerebrovascular events, myocardial infarction, and stroke.
